About Fucai Chen
Fucai Chen is a scholar working on Computer Networks and Communications, Artificial Intelligence, Pharmaceutical Science, Information Systems and Materials Chemistry, having authored 36 papers that have together received 397 indexed citations. Recurring topics across this work include Network Security and Intrusion Detection (7 papers), Drug Solubulity and Delivery Systems (5 papers), Software-Defined Networks and 5G (5 papers), Anomaly Detection Techniques and Applications (2 papers), Natural Language Processing Techniques (2 papers), Internet Traffic Analysis and Secure E-voting (2 papers), Topic Modeling (2 papers) and Information and Cyber Security (2 papers). The work is most often cited by research in Pharmaceutical Science (26 citations), Signal Processing (31 citations), Biomaterials (35 citations), Food Science (47 citations) and Artificial Intelligence (74 citations). Fucai Chen has collaborated with scholars based in China, Switzerland and Macao. Frequent co-authors include Xiaobin Zhang, Liangshan Ming, Zhe Li, Hongning Liu, Xiaoxia Jiang, Lin Zhu, Lixiong Liu, Ziheng Yao, Yunfei Guo and Zhi Ruan. Their work appears in journals such as Pharmaceutics, Applied Sciences, Journal of Thermal Analysis and Calorimetry, China Communications and European Journal of Mechanics - A/Solids.
